25th June 2009 - Field of Glory Goes Digital!

Award winning series of wargames rules become a videogame
 

Last year saw the arrival of the hugely anticipated Field of Glory© set of wargames rules. Now translated into all major European languages, the rules have appeared on the shelves of bookstores across the world. To date sales have exceeded 200.000 copies and FOG releases comprise 9 additional Companion Books, with 4 more in production to complete this popular series.

Fans worldwide have praised the quality and realism of this production which is created by Wargames specialists Slitherine and distributed by military history book specialists Osprey Publishing. Over 50,000 posts on the FOG forums and an ever growing community of fans have built on the success of the original system and now Forum members are contributing towards FOG’s expansion into the Renaissance and Napoleonic eras.
The Field of Glory brand has become so popular within the wargaming community, that the brand is now supporting a range of wargaming products such as specially designed FOG terrain from manufacturers Miniature Worldmaker.
Slitherine is therefore proud to announce the Field of Glory videogame, specially created with figure gaming fans in mind. This is the latest production coming from the Kameleon Project talent incubator.  The Field of Glory strategy game is made by wargamers specifically for wargaming fans.

Developed by UK Developer Hexwar, the games is turn based and set during the Rise of Rome, from Zama in North Africa to the battles of Boudicca’s revolt in Britain.

[About HexWar.com] -HexWar.com is owned by HexWar Ltd. and was formed in 2002. On 10th April 2004 they launched HexWar.com.   Until now this has primarily been a subscription based gaming service aimed at the 'fanatic’ board wargamer. Forty-one computer games have been developed and released by HexWar Ltd.They are Pc and Apple Mac versions of successful board war games. Field of Glory is the first game to be developed by HexWar outside of its subscription service. Based in Fortrose, just North of Inverness, HexWar is comprised of a small team of four and a small army of part time and volunteer helpers. Inspiration for HexWar also comes from the fact that the HexWar office overlooks Fort George and the edge of the Culloden battlefield.

30th May 2009 - Slitherine develops first iPhone game with HISTORY™

SLITHERINE DEVELOPS iPHONE GAME FOR HISTORY™ SERIES, ICE ROAD TRUCKERS
 
Slitherine has extended its relationship with HISTORY through the development of a new game for Apple iPhone and iPod Touch devices based on the network’s hit television series, Ice Road Truckers. The app launches in the Apple iTunes store on May 30th, timed with the Season 3 premiere of the program on HISTORY (US).
 
The Ice Road Truckers app is a racing game that captures the spirit and danger of the series by putting players in the driver’s seat of an eighteen wheeler.  Players face a number of challenges as they haul equipment and supplies to isolated outposts north of the Arctic Circle. A lite version of the Ice Road Truckers game will be available for free download initially, followed by the release of a paid application with expanded features two weeks later.

Season three of Ice Road Truckers takes viewers to the most treacherous landscape on earth: Northern Alaska. In Prudhoe Bay, located 250 miles north of the Arctic Circle, a network of ice roads in the tundra crisscross river systems and open ocean to connect America’s booming North Slope oil fields to dry land. Every winter truckers have less than three months to shuttle critical supplies over the ice.  But there’s only one way to reach this remote location: four hundred miles of ice-covered, mountainous terrain know as the Dalton Highway. The Dalton is the lifeline to Alaska’s oil industry and is the most dangerous road in North America, having claimed the lives of more than 400 people since it was built just 30 years ago.

12th May 2009 - Conquest! Medieval Realms Released!

SLITHERINE RELEASES CONQUEST! MEDIEVAL REALMS
Latest product from the Kameleon Project now available worldwide
        
Slitherine and Illustrious Software are proud to announce the release of their latest product, developed under the Kameleon Project brand: Conquest! Medieval Realms, for only £11.99 or $19.99!
The game, developed by UK-based Illustrious Software, is a turn-based game where the objective is to conquer up to 7 opposing players lands (either AI players or other human opponents) by defeating their armies and capturing their territories - to do this players will need to unite their lands by building a powerful economy, raising armies to defend the homeland and by capturing enemy land.
